- DC Buck Module Adjustable Voltage Regulator Volt Adapter DC-DC LCD DKP6012 DC Buck Module Adjustable Voltage Regulator Volt Adapter DC-DC LCD DKP6012
- Description
Description:
Using advanced microprocessor, the button can accurately adjust the output voltage and current; using 4-digit high-brightness digital tube, the output voltage, current, capacity, and time can be displayed in real time.
It can be set to output automatically after power-on; it can output at constant voltage and current; it adopts high-quality power devices and cooperates with the CV and CC loops formed by peripheral precision op amps, which greatly improves the performance of the module.
The parameter adjustment buttons can be locked to prevent misoperation from adjusting the output voltage and current parameters. It can communicate with single chip microcomputer or computer through the reserved port, which is convenient for secondary development.
Using two 0.8mm double-wire winding high current inductors, the input uses two 470uF/100V electrolytic capacitors, the output uses two 1000uF/63V electrolytic capacitors, with a fan for heat dissipation, low temperature rise, and very good output voltage quality.
Full digital display, convenient and easy to use; the module is equipped with working status indicators, which are output OUT, constant voltage CV, and constant current CC indicators, which can check the working status in real time.
Specification:
Material: Metal
Input Voltage Range: 10V-75V
Output Voltage Adjustment range: 0-60V
Output Current Adjustment range: 0-12A
Output Power: 0-720W
Output Voltage Setting Resolution: 10mV
Output Current Setting Resolution: 10mA
